The new @arXiv policy is to impose an English version for all papers.
They acknowledge: “We realize that many arXiv submitters may not have access to professional translation services; non-English paper versions that use automated translation are acceptable, as long as their content is faithful to the original paper.”
Four possibilities emerge:
1 - people outside of the English speaking countries start reclaiming their mother tongue for science.
2 - contrary to their expectation, most submissions will be English only.
3 - a torrent of AI-generated translations will flood on the arxiv and later on in papers.
4 - French people put their papers in French on @hal_fr, which will make French science less visible.
What would you wish? What do you expect?
